How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Outlying Palm Springs?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Outlying Palm Springs Studio Apartments | $2,145 | $2,145 | $2,145 |
| Outlying Palm Springs 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,409 | $1,830 | $2,765 |
| Outlying Palm Springs 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,851 | $1,995 | $3,215 |
| Outlying Palm Springs 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,656 | $2,695 | $4,305 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Outlying Palm Springs
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Outlying Palm Springs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Outlying Palm Springs ranges from $1,830 to $2,765 with an average monthly rent of $2,409.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Outlying Palm Springs c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Outlying Palm Springs range from $1,995 to $3,215.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,851.
How expensive are Outlying Palm Springs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 5 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Outlying Palm Springs on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,695 to $4,305 - averaging $3,656 for the location.
